gfs2: Minor cosmetic remote delete cleanups
authorAndreas Gruenbacher <agruenba@redhat.com>
Tue, 25 Nov 2025 19:15:22 +0000 (19:15 +0000)
committerAndreas Gruenbacher <agruenba@redhat.com>
Wed, 26 Nov 2025 23:50:53 +0000 (23:50 +0000)
Rename gfs2_try_evict() to gfs2_try_to_evict().  The GIF_DEFER_DELETE
flag has been superceded by the GLF_DEFER_DELETE flag, so fix a
left-over comment.  Add a clarifying comment to delete_work_func().
